Queen Beatrix, Crown Prince Willem-Alexander and his wife Princess Máxima are on a four-day state visit to Germany. They arrived at Tegel Airport in Berlin on Tuesday morning. The Dutch royals travelled on to Bellevue Palace, where they were officially welcomed by German President Christian Wulff and his wife, Bettina.
German and Dutch flags were flying outside the palace, the official residence of the German president. The queen, the crown prince and princess signed the guestbook in the reception hall, which had been decorated with bouquets of red, white and blue flowers, the colours of the Dutch flag.
Outside, Queen Beatrix inspected a guard of honour in the pouring rain. “What wonderful weather we’re having”, Crown Prince Willem-Alexander jokingly told a group of Dutch children drummed up to cheer the royal visitors.
